Shorts must touch on at least ONE THREAT facing the Tres Palmas Marine Reserve: biological, athropogenic (i.e. human caused), economic, climatologic, etc. The choice is up to you!
Films will be judged in part by how well they integrate the this threat into their creative film story.
B. Required Line of Dialogue:
“If I were a fish....”
Line must be used verbatim. It may be spoken, sung and/or written. It may be in Spanish or English.
C. Choice of Genre:
You may choose to write and film your script in a Horror, Comedy, Romance, or Music-Video genre. You may use a combination of the above. No other genres may be chosen. Films will be judged by how creatively they present their story in the selected style.
D. Timeframe:
All films must be created between February 15 – April 1, 2011. Submissions are due by Friday, April 1st, 2011. No previously existing footage may be used.
E. Participant Age:
2 Categories!
All films must be written and edited by youth 14-19 years or 18-22 years of age. Actors may be older or younger family members or friends, but all creative and editing work must be done by team members between 14-22 years of age.
F. Team Size:
Any size. Movie making teams may be as large or as small as you would like. But each team is required to identify 1-2 “Team Captains”. All cast and crew must be volunteers (i.e. no one may be paid).
G. Film Length:
Finished films must be between 2 minutes – 4 minutes in length, not including credits. Longer is not necessarily better!
H. Credits:
Credits are limited to one minute (60 seconds) in length. (A film that is 4 minutes long may have an additional 1 minute of credits, for a total running time of 5 minutes).
